The Department of Homeland Security faces many challenges, from helping to defend America against terrorist attacks, to providing timely and effective support in response to natural disasters. Unmanned Aircraft Systems, properly used, can help the department efficiently meet these challenges. This paper focuses on two of the Department's organizations, the Coast Guard and the Federal Emergency Management Agency. The Coast Guard can use an off-the-shelf Predator B to fulfill its Reconnaissance and Airborne-Use-of-Force missions more effectively than they can with today's manned aircraft or helicopters. The Federal Emergency Management Agency can also use a Predator B as either a communications relay or as a tool to provide situational awareness in an area with damaged infrastructure.
